Peer Review Process
All manuscripts submitted to the Editorial Board of Diafragma: Jurnal Penelitian Kesehatan undergo before accepting a review procedure, during which two independent reviews are prepared, usually by members of the Editorial Board. The review procedure is double-blind. Persons with institutional or other connections with the author do not review manuscripts.
The review procedure usually takes no more than three (3) weeks, and the author is informed about its outcome. Diafragma : Jurnal Penelitian Kesehatan reserves the right to not publish an article or return an article to the review procedure, provided there are compelling reasons. This holds even if the outcome of the review procedure was positive (e.g. in case there was a significant change in legislation during or after the completion of the review procedure). The review process will take approximately 4 to 12 weeks. The peer review at Diafragma : Jurnal Penelitian Kesehatan proceeds in 9 steps with the following description.
